Infrared Spectroscopy Testing
In organic molecules, the atoms that make up chemical bonds or functional groups are in a state of continuous vibration, and their vibration frequency is similar to that of infrared light. Therefore, when the organic molecules are irradiated with infrared light, the chemical bond or functional group in the molecule can take place vibration absorption, and different chemical bonds or functional groups have different absorption frequencies, so they will be in different positions in the infrared spectroscopy. As a result, information about what chemical bonds or functional groups are contained in the molecules can be obtained. Our test cases include, but are not limited to
Feed analysis, determination of crude protein in forage grass.
Tobacco analysis, rapid classification and formulation analysis of tobacco mixtures.
Pharmaceutical process monitor, using near-infrared online analysis technology to monitor the freeze-drying process of vaccines.
Dairy analysis, analysis of the influence of feed source on milk fat and protein content.
Meat detection, identify meat from different animals.
Sample requirements
The concentration and thickness of the sample should be selected appropriately so that the transmittance of most absorption peaks in the spectrum is within the range of 15% to 70%.
The sample should not contain free water.
The sample should be a pure substance with a single component.
